Ruta del Peregrino Look Out Point

09 January 2009, 17.12 | Posted in Design | No comments »

hhf peregrino lookout front Ruta del Peregrino Look Out Point

Swiss firm HHF are among a group of international architects adding facilities for pilgrims walking the Ruta del Peregrino. Located just outside of Guadalajara, the route is traversed by some 2 million people during holy week, enough to prompt the municipalities involved to give a little back. HHF’s Look Out Point operates on a spiral, anticipating movement through the built space. For a full report, head over to Dezeen.
